Fenugreek seeds, derived from the Trigonella foenum-graecum plant, are aromatic and bitter-tasting seeds extensively utilized as a culinary spice and medicinal ingredient. These seeds are prized for their distinctive aroma and slightly sweet, nutty bitterness, adding depth and flavor complexity to a wide range of dishes, especially curries, spice blends, and pickles. Beyond their flavor-enhancing properties, fenugreek seeds hold significant traditional medicinal value, widely used for aiding digestive health, regulating blood sugar levels, and promoting overall wellness. Their high fiber content and beneficial phytochemicals make fenugreek seeds a preferred choice in both professional kitchens and herbal remedy formulations. Compatible with multiple cuisines, these seeds are suitable for roasting, grinding into powder, or sprouting, offering versatile application possibilities for food manufacturers, spice traders, and herbal supplement producers.
